af·flict
 afflict
- pronunciation:
flIkt
| part of speech: |
transitive verb |
| inflections: |
afflicted, afflicting, afflicts |
| definition: |
to cause physical or mental suffering to.
The flu afflicts many people every year.- antonyms:
- comfort
- similar words:
- aggrieve, agonize, ail, anguish, annoy, beset, cloud, discomfort, distress, gnaw, harass, harm, hurt, oppress, pain, plague, scourge, torment, torture, trouble, vex, visit, wrench
